Back-to-back world champions, the Springboks have evolved under the guidance of Rassie Erasmus, in their style, purpose, mentality, and performance, writes, Keohane emphasises that Erasmus has shifted from the traditional focus on a starting XV to a team of 23, integrating impact and finishing players. This unique approach has led to remarkable success, with the Boks winning 21 of their last 25 Tests.

Keohane notes that key players such as Pieter-Steph du Toit, Cheslin Kolbe, and Siya Kolisi exemplify South Africa’s dominance. “ backed players in the biggest matches that were not considered starting options and he has revolutionised the game in playing with 23 players, 15 who start and eight who finish.
